OPEN HEAVEN DAILY DEVOTIONAL FOCAL POINTS

Date: *THURSDAY 26TH OCTOBER 2017*
Theme: *AS YOU LAY YOUR BED*
Text: *Proverbs 27:23-27*
Memorise: *Timothy 2:6*
.
*POINTS*
.
• Insincerity is a terrible character flaw that has led to the undoing of different generations of mankind. Take for instance Cain.
.
• One dimension of the insincerity of men is manifested when people speak or work against paying a labourer his due wages.
.
• If you are one of such people, please know that this character is not a part of God’s nature and His word is against it. *{1 Timothy 5:18}*
.
• Some people envy hardworking colleagues who are being promoted. As it is generally assumed, promotion comes with its responsibilities as well as attendant goodies and benefits.
.
• More often than not, people refuse to see the added responsibilities of a hardworking leader; they only see his or her derivable benefits. This attitude is not godly.
.
• There are some valuable lessons on labour and reward which I would like to point out to you;
.
✔ First, I want you to know that since God has said that He who does not work should not eat, the righteousness of God makes it imperative that he who works must eat, *(2 Thessalonians 3:10, 1 Timothy 5:18).*
.
✔ Secondly, as you lay your bed, so will you lie on it. The more diligent you are in business, the more comfortable you will be after fulfilling all godly conditions.
.
✔ Thirdly, when you are diligent in your vocation, business or job, you will be promoted to lead, because *{Proverbs 12:24}*
.
✔ The fourth lesson I want you to note is that riches are not forever. However, they can endure on one condition: if you continue to be diligent at your business.
.
✔ The fifth lesson is that God must be factored into whatever you do. Remember that except the Lord builds the house, they labor in vain that build it *(Psalms 127:7)*.
.
• This consideration has to do with being faithful in paying tithes, offering, vows and the first fruits of your increase (Malachi 3:10, Psalm 50:14, Proverb 3:9).
.
• Beloved, the most needful of all these is that you give your life to Christ and accept the redemption which He used His life to produce for all mankind.
